VPN无网络?别慌!一文帮你快速排查与解决常见问题
在当今数字化办公和远程访问日益普及的背景下,虚拟私人网络(VPN)已成为企业员工、自由职业者以及跨国用户连接内网资源的重要工具,许多用户在使用过程中经常会遇到“VPN无网络”这一令人头疼的问题——即使成功连接上VPN服务器,却无法访问任何网站或内部服务,甚至ping不通网关,这不仅影响工作效率,还可能带来安全隐患,作为一位有多年经验的网络工程师,我将为你系统性地梳理这一问题的常见原因及解决方案。
必须明确一个前提:“VPN无网络” ≠ “无法连接VPN”。 若你已经成功登录并看到“已连接”,但依然无法访问外部或内网资源,则说明连接链路存在中断或路由配置异常,以下为最常见几种情况及对应处理办法:
-
DNS解析失败
很多用户忽略了一个关键点:一旦启用VPN,系统默认会使用远程服务器提供的DNS地址,而这些DNS可能无法正确解析公网域名。
✅ 解决方案:在Windows中打开“网络和共享中心”→更改适配器设置→右键点击当前VPN连接→属性→IPv4 →手动指定DNS(如8.8.8.8或114.114.114.114),Linux/macOS用户可在/etc/resolv.conf中添加公共DNS。 -
路由表冲突
当本地网络与远程网络IP段重叠时(比如两者都用了192.168.1.x),系统可能无法正确判断数据包应走哪个接口,导致“假连通”。
✅ 解决方案:检查本地路由表(route print或ip route),确认是否因自动添加了远程网段路由而导致流量被错误转发,可尝试在客户端手动排除特定子网(如不通过VPN访问192.168.1.0/24)。 -
防火墙或安全策略限制
有些企业级VPN(如Cisco AnyConnect、FortiClient)会强制启用防火墙规则,阻止非授权端口通信,默认阻断ICMP(ping)、HTTP/HTTPS等常用协议。
✅ 解决方案:联系IT管理员确认是否启用了细粒度访问控制策略,并申请开放必要的端口(如TCP 80/443)。 -
证书或加密协议不匹配
某些老旧设备或操作系统版本(如Win7、旧版Android)可能因TLS版本过低而无法完成握手,表现为“连接成功但无响应”。
✅ 解决方案:升级客户端软件至最新版本,或调整服务器端加密套件配置(如启用TLS 1.2以上)。 -
ISP限速或封禁
部分地区运营商会对加密流量进行QoS限制(尤其是OpenVPN、IKEv2等协议),导致传输速率极低甚至超时。
✅ 解决方案:尝试切换协议(如从UDP改用TCP),或更换其他可用的VPN服务商(注意选择合规平台)。
最后提醒:若以上方法均无效,请记录完整的日志信息(包括连接时间、错误代码、ping测试结果),及时反馈给网络管理员或技术支持团队,很多时候,“看似无网络”的问题背后,其实是配置层面的小细节被忽视,掌握这些排查思路,不仅能快速修复问题,还能提升你对网络架构的理解力——这才是真正的“网络工程师思维”。
不要轻易放弃,每一条报错都是线索,你的网络,值得更好的连接体验。

















